Many headsets can pair with 2 or more devices.

I have the Sony-Ericsson HBH-DS970 and I really like it - great sound - minimal weight and appearance - you can tuck one earpiece into your shirtpocket for work use if you need to leave one ear free - nice LED controller for music - see this review (http://www.infosyncworld.com/reviews/n/6967.html), their only complaint was lack of a clip - I just pulled one off a headset I didn't like much, attached to this, and I'm good to go. I think the DS980 is the current version.

I like the Plantronics 855. You can use them single or dual. More discreet and light weight than the Jabra 8010, I have those too.

Also can pair with more than one phone or mp3 player and they pause for phone calls. A2DP.
